From hunting dogs to the family pet, dogs have a special place in the hearts of people, and Tom Wolfe's wood carvings manage to capture their personality in his own creative, witty way. Easy-to-follow step-by-step instructions are illustrated by color photographs, guiding carvers through the process of creating a dog figure. A gallery of carved dogs is included to provide additional ideas and inspiration. 

The projects in this book require only a few simple tools and are perfect for the beginner and intermediate carver; they should also be challenging enough for advanced carvers. 

Wolfe's books on carving have been popular for decades, appealing to everyone from the newest learner to the most seasoned veteran because of the simple methods and obvious enjoyment Wolfe brought to his art.
